Description

Vibrox Softgels help in treating a range of bacterial infections. This broad-spectrum antibiotic is effective in treating infections in the respiratory tract, skin, and urinary tract. Ithelps in dealing with bronchitis, pneumonia, acne, and chlamydia.

Its capsule form makes it easy to administer orally. Vibrox Softgels consists of a pack of 15 softgels.

Directions for Use

  • Take one Vibrox capsule orally.
  • The capsule should be swallowed whole with a glass of water; do not chew or crush.
  • It can be taken with or without food, although taking it with a meal can reduce the risk of an upset stomach.
  • Always follow the dose recommended by your doctor; do not exceed the advised dosage.
  • It is crucial to complete the full course of treatment even if your symptoms improve, to ensure the infection is completely cleared from your system.

Safety Information

  • Common side effects may include nausea, vomiting, diarrhoea, and loss of appetite.
  • Less common, but more serious side effects can include severe stomach pain, difficulty in swallowing, and allergic reactions. If any of these occur, seek medical attention immediately.
  • This medication should not be used during pregnancy or breastfeeding unless absolutely necessary.
  • It is usually not recommended for children under 12 years of age as it can cause permanent tooth discolouration.

Q6. Are there any precautions to take while using Vibrox?

Ans. It is recommended to avoid exposure to sunlight or tanning beds when using Vibrox, as it can make you sunburn more easily. It is also advised to avoid taking any antacids or supplements containing calcium, iron, or magnesium within 2 hours before or after taking Vibrox, as they can make it harder for your body to absorb the medication.
